Enhancing Safety with Advanced Driver Assistance Systems

The Western Star 4700 is equipped with a range of safety technologies designed to assist drivers and prevent accidents. These include collision avoidance systems, lane departure warnings, and adaptive cruise control. These features help drivers maintain control and respond quickly to road conditions.

Collision Avoidance Systems

Using radar and camera sensors, collision avoidance systems alert drivers of potential hazards and can even apply brakes automatically to prevent accidents. This technology is especially valuable on long hauls and in heavy traffic.

Lane Departure Warnings

Lane departure warning systems monitor lane markings and alert drivers if they unintentionally drift out of their lane. This helps reduce accidents caused by fatigue or distraction.

Connectivity and Fleet Management

Modern Western Star 4700 trucks can connect to fleet management systems via telematics. These systems provide real-time data on vehicle location, performance, and maintenance needs, enabling better decision-making and reducing downtime.

Real-Time Monitoring

Fleet managers can track vehicle routes, fuel consumption, and driver behavior remotely. This data helps optimize routes, improve fuel efficiency, and ensure compliance with safety regulations.

Maintenance Alerts

Connected technology can alert drivers and maintenance teams about upcoming service needs, preventing breakdowns and extending the lifespan of the vehicle.

Infotainment and Driver Comfort

Enhanced infotainment systems provide drivers with navigation, music, and communication tools, all integrated into a user-friendly interface. These features help reduce driver fatigue and improve overall comfort during long hauls.

GPS-based navigation systems offer real-time traffic updates and optimal route planning. This ensures timely deliveries and reduces stress for drivers.

Entertainment and Connectivity

Streaming music, hands-free calling, and voice commands allow drivers to stay connected and entertained while keeping their focus on the road.
